What is a Toddler Cabin Bed?
A toddler cabin bed typically features a raised sleeping area with added storage beneath. The style is both useful and visually pleasing, creating a comfortable nook for kids. Cabin beds normally come equipped with security features such as guard rails, making them a protected option for uneasy Mid Sleepers.

Cabin beds are not simply useful but also use numerous advantages:
Space-Saving Design: The raised sleeping area maximizes flooring space, best for playtime or extra furnishings.
Encourages Independence: A cabin bed can empower young children to climb into bed on their own, promoting a sense of autonomy and responsibility.
Improved Safety: With guard rails and strong construction, parents can rest easier understanding their children are safe and secure while sleeping.
Organizational Aid: Built-in storage solutions motivate tidiness, making it easier to keep bed rooms arranged and clutter-free.
Customization Options: Many cabin beds feature themes or designs that line up with your kid's personality, making bedtime more enticing.

Choosing the right toddler cabin bed involves weighing a number of elements to guarantee safety, convenience, and suitability for your kid. Here's a thorough list of considerations:
Size and Dimensions: Measure your kid's space to make sure the cabin bed fits well without frustrating the area.
Height: Ensure the bed's height is proper for your toddler's size and strength. Some styles may be too high for younger kids.
Product: Choose durable materials that can hold up against wear and tear from active toddlers.
Weight Limit: Check the weight capacity of the Cabin Beds Uk bed to guarantee it will be safe for your growing kid.
Style and Theme: Engage your kid by selecting a design that shows their character, whether it's animal-themed, colorful, or whimsical.
Storage Needs: Consider how much storage your toddler may need now and in the future as they grow.
Reduce of Cleaning: Look for materials and styles that are easy to clean down and keep clean.
Safety Standards: Verify that the bed satisfies safety policies and standards to ensure your child's well-being.
